Matches in DBpedia 2016-04 for { ?s ?p "Abakan Range (Russian: Абаканский хребет) is a metamorphic rock mountain range in the Southwestern Siberia, Russia: length: 300 km (190 mi), elevation: up to 1,984 m (6,509 ft). It is mostly covered by taiga, up to 1,500 m (4,900 ft), followed by mountainous tundra. The range also consists sparse areas of granite, gabbro, and diorite.The range is the southern border of the Kuznetsk Depression that contains the Kuznetsk Basin of Kemerovo Oblast."@en }
